Understanding Peripheral Neuropathy & Nerve Pain

Peripheral neuropathy exists as a medical condition that results from damage to peripheral nerves, which connect the brain and spinal cord with all other body parts.

The various factors which lead to Peripheral Neuropathy include
Diabetes (most common cause)
Vitamin deficiencies (especially B12)
Infections
Injuries or trauma
Certain medications
Autoimmune disorders

When these nerves sustain damage, they lose their ability to transmit signals, which results in the development of peripheral neuropathy and nerve pain.

People with the condition experience these common symptoms

  • Tingling or burning sensation
  • Numbness in hands or feet
  • Sharp, stabbing, or shooting pain
  • Muscle weakness
  • Increased sensitivity to touch

The condition of peripheral neuropathy and nerve pain requires immediate medical treatment because it worsens over time without professional care.

Why Peripheral Neuropathy & Nerve Pain Treatment Is Important

Treatment for Peripheral Neuropathy & Nerve Pain is timely; it can

  • Prevent further nerve damage
  • Reduce chronic pain and discomfort
  • Improve mobility and coordination
  • Address underlying causes like diabetes or deficiencies
  • Enhance overall quality of life

Ignoring symptoms can lead to complications such as balance issues, injuries, or permanent nerve damage.
